The brief
Actress Kate Beckinsale has scrubbed her social media presence following a series of public interactions with online critics. The situation escalated after Beckinsale responded to body-shaming comments directed at her weight loss. According to reports, the actress erupted at trolls who had made specific and derogatory claims about her health and lifestyle, with some users labeling her as either being on meth or suffering from anorexia. Following this verbal pushback against the critics, the star took the drastic act of removing her social media accounts. Coverage of the incident is being led by Page Six, which highlights the actress's decision to eviscerate the comments before deleting her profiles. Yahoo News New Zealand focuses on the specific plea for 'a little grace' that Beckinsale utilized while pushing back against the scrutiny of her weight loss.
Additionally, news.com.au describes the removal of her digital footprint as a drastic act that occurred immediately after she erupted at the individuals trolling her. These outlets collectively frame the event as a reaction to targeted harassment regarding her physical state.
